About This Adventure

Experience the charm of Sassy Cow with a delightful farm tour designed for groups of 15 or more. Enjoy a scoop of creamy vanilla ice cream while exploring the farm's unique offerings. Available Monday through Wednesday from May to October, these engaging tours promise a memorable outing for all ages.

Sassy Cow offers field trips Monday-Wednesday for groups larger than 15 people May through October. The cost is $5 per person, which includes a dish of vanilla ice cream and the tour of the farm. Tours can be scheduled for 10 a.m., 12 p.m. and 2 p.m. and is approximately an hour long.

History

Sassy Cow Creamery started as a family-owned farm committed to organic practices and sustainable dairy production unique to Wisconsin.

Conservation

The farm emphasizes organic methods to protect soil health and minimize chemical runoff, contributing to local environmental sustainability.
